Stamped the background with Hero Arts Glasses background stamp and Rouge Pigment Ink. Used a stencil from The Crafter's Workshop and Distress Oxide Inks to create the wavy looking pattern. Colored the Hampton Art's Llama with Letraset Promarkers and Prismacolor Pencils. Used a white gel pen to make the sentiment and used flowers, brads and a pink bow to finish it off.
